Your content creation process should be something that's clear, repeatable, and organized. It's important to evaluate your process from time to time to see how it can be improved (for you and those you collaborate with).

 

Before you create your next piece of content, what's one thing you could do to improve your current process? For me, I'm going to create a survey via a Google form and send it to those I collaborate with to get their feedback. The easier I am to collaborate with, the more people will want to work with me.

To me, best thing I will do is to develop a content creation checklist or template. This can help ensure consistency, save time, and reduce errors by providing a clear structure for each piece of content I create.

A checklist could include key steps such as:
✓ Defining the target audience and objectives
✓ Researching and gathering necessary information
✓ Outlining the content structure
✓Reviewing and editing stages
✓ Final approvals and distribution plans

By having a standardized template or checklist, I will have a clear guide, making the process more efficient and organized.
